What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a B M store associate?

To thrive as a B&M Store Associate, you need strong customer service skills, basic math proficiency, and retail experience,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, stock management tools, and basic inventory software is typically required. Excellent communication, teamwork, and adaptability help you stand out in a busy retail environment. These skills ensure efficient store operations, customer satisfaction, and the ability to handle varied tasks in a fast-paced setting.

What are common challenges faced by retail team members at B M store, and how can they be managed?

Retail team members at B&M Store often encounter challenges such as handling high customer volumes during peak times, maintaining well-organized shelves, and adapting to fast-paced changes in promotions or stock. Effective communication with team members and clear delegation of tasks help manage these demands. Additionally, utilizing training resources and staying updated on store policies can make it easier to respond to customer inquiries and contribute to a positive team environment.

The main difference between B M Store and Cashier roles lies in scope. B M Store positions often involve broader responsibilities like sales, inventory management, and customer service, while Cashiers primarily handle transactions at the point of sale. Both roles require similar credentials and are found in retail environments, but B M Store staff typically have a wider range of duties.

What is a B M store job?

B M Store jobs refer to employment opportunities at B&M, a UK-based discount retailer offering a wide range of products, including groceries, home goods, toys, and more. Job roles at B&M Stores include positions such as store assistants, supervisors, managers, warehouse staff, and support roles in areas like logistics and administration. These roles focus on providing excellent customer service, maintaining store standards, stocking shelves, and supporting the overall operation of the store. Working at B&M can offer flexible hours, opportunities for advancement, and a fast-paced retail environment.
